HC Deb 26 March 2002 vol 382 c836W
Mr. Lidington

To ask the Parliamentary Secretary, Lord Chancellor's Department how many transactions per second the Internet service provider responsible for the 1901 Census on-line service could provide at the time the service was suspended; and how many transactions per second it will be possible to provide once the programme of enhancements has been completed. [38538]

Ms Rosie Winterton

QinetiQ Ltd, who are responsible for the delivery of the system and service, designed and supplied a system which was to support 18,912,000 static page impressions and 4,800,000 dynamic page impressions for a peak of 1.2 million users per day. This equates to an average of approximately 274 page impressions per second. When the system is again available it is intended that it will be able to provide at least these levels of performance and be considerably more robust. Testing of the updated design and configuration is still continuing to confirm this, before the service is resumed.
